What is a Window Regulator? A window regulator is a mechanical part in an automobile's door that facilitates the movement of the window-- either up or down. Kinds Of Window Regulators Type Description Handbook Regulators Operated by a hand crank; makes use of gears and cables to move the window. Power Regulators Uses electrical motors and push buttons to raise and decrease the window. Indications of a Malfunctioning Window Regulator Understanding the indications of a malfunctioning window regulator is vital for timely repair. Here are some crucial indicators:
Unresponsive Windows: The window does stagnate when the switch is pushed. Uncommon Noises: Strange seem like grinding or clicking when running the window. Slow Movement: The window moves up or down extremely slowly. Off-Track Windows: The window does not line up properly in the frame. Identifying the Issue Before starting a repair, it's essential to identify the issue accurately. Here's an easy step-by-step guide:
Check the Fuse: Inspect the fuse related to the window system. A blown fuse can prevent the window from operating. Test the Switch: Use a multimeter to inspect if the switch is functioning effectively. Listen for Sounds: When pressing the window switch, listen for any sounds from the motor indicating power is being supplied. Inspect the Regulator: Remove the door panel and aesthetically check the regulator for any signs of wear or damage. Fixing the Window Regulator Fixing a window regulator can be approached in different ways-- either through DIY techniques or professional services. Below are comprehensive guides for both options.
DIY Window Regulator Repair Tools and Materials Needed Screwdrivers (flathead and Phillips) Pliers Multimeter Replacement window regulator Socket set Door panel removal tool Shatterproof glass and gloves Steps to Repair a Window Regulator Prepare the Workspace: Park the car in a safe, well-lit location. Disconnect the Battery: Safely detach the car's battery to prevent any accidental electrical concerns. Eliminate the Door Panel: Use a door panel elimination tool to loosen and remove the panel carefully. Be mindful of any connected electrical wiring to the power window switch. Inspect the Regulator: Look for broken components or misaligned parts. If the regulator is damaged, proceed to replace it. Replace the Window Regulator: Disconnect any cable televisions connected to the old regulator. Remove screws securing the regulator in place and detach it. Install the new window regulator by reversing the above steps. Reassemble the Door Panel: Reattach the door panel. Ensure that all wiring is effectively connected. Reconnect the Battery: Test the window operation to make sure that the repair succeeded. Expenses of Window Regulator Repair The cost of window regulator repair can vary considerably based upon the type and design of the lorry. Below is a table showing average expenses:
Type of Repair Estimated Cost Range Do it yourself Repair ₤ 50 - ₤ 200 Professional Repair ₤ 150 - ₤ 500 Often Asked Questions 1. How long does it take to repair a window regulator?
The time needed for window regulator repair can vary however generally takes 1-2 hours for a professional repair. Do it yourself repairs might take longer based upon the individual's skill level.
2. Can I drive with a malfunctioning window regulator?
While it is possible to drive with a malfunctioning window regulator, it can posture safety risks and reduce the car's security.
3. How typically do window regulators fail?
Window regulators can stop working due to wear and tear, frequently affected by the frequency of use. Routine assessments can help mitigate failures.
4. Are there aftermarket window regulators readily available?
Yes, aftermarket window regulators are readily available and can be a cost-efficient alternative for replacement.
